NEYVELI: About 10,000 contract workers at the Neyveli Lignite Corporation will go on an indefinite strike from Monday, demanding Rs 10 lakh as compensation to the family of a worker who died in an accident.

The contract worker, was travelling in a tractor on the second mine on September 4 when it toppled due to brake failure, killing him.

R Sekar president of the Cuddalore district unit of the AITUC, which is spearheading the strike, said they had decided on this move after the management rejected their demand for Rs 10 lakh as compensation and offered Rs 5.76 lakh, citing company rules.

NLC Deputy Regional Manager (Thermal wing), R Subramani told that power generation would not be affected due to the strike. There are adequate stocks of lignite and all three thermal power stations will generate the total capacity of 2490 MW," he said.
